Elements of a Criminal Arson Charge in Utah

A typical criminal arson charge in Utah involves intentional damage
to property
be means of
fire or explosives. Most arson cases will involve damage or destruction
of property belonging to another person. However, the crime
of arson can also ge charged if a person damages or destroys
his own property with the intent to commit insurance fraud.
Consequences for an Arson Conviction in Utah
The severity
of a Utah arson charge can depend on a number of factors, including the
following: the
value of the damage caused by the fire or explosion; whether human life
was endangered or caused injury; whether the defendant has a prior
conviction for; and whether the arson was committed for the
purpose
of defrauding an insurance company. An ordinary arson charge is
punishable by up to 15 years in prison with a fine and
surcharge
of almost $20,000. A charge of
aggravated
arson is punishable as a first degree
felony,
and carries a potential sentence of life in prison.
